Angry teens can be a threat to themselves,
loved ones, and innocent bystanders. If left untreated, their behavior can
ruin lives and become costly for the criminal justice system. Examining anger
as both a habit and addiction, this Managing Teen Anger and Violence Workbook
helps teens better manage their anger and violent behavior.
Managing Teen Anger and Violence, designed for both individuals and
institutions, takes teens through the whole addiction and recovery process.
Feeling powerless and using ANGER to feel powerful, many teens exhibit classic
signs of addictive behavior that can be successfully treated with the seasoned
techniques outlined in this book.
Filled with personal stories and vignettes, the book helps teens identify
anger as a problem, recognize how they use anger like a drug, find non-violent
ways to experience personal power, learn to change abusive and violent behavior,
focus on values and goals that support a non-violent lifestyle, identify and
change attitudes and beliefs that keep them stuck, avoid relapse into violent
behavior, and develop a mission statement for a non-violent lifestyle.Discounts
